Who makes it, uses it not. Who buys it, wants it not. Who uses it, can neither see nor breath.
Answer - A coffin.

Riddle I´m always hungry, I need to be fed The finger I touch, will soon turn red What am I? {Answer} A Flame or Fire or something under that description

One of my favourites is this one
Take me out, scratch my head, what once was red, is black instead ... what am I?
A. Match

A Halfling was muredered: The Dwarf claims the Elf did it The Elf says the Dragonborn's guilty The Dragonborn says the Elf's lying The Drow swears he didn't kill If only one of these is telling the truth which one killed the Halfling {Anwer} The Drow
